About two weeks ago, my mouse began showing small issues. While playing modded Minecraft, I occasionally lost control of it—like letting go of the mouse button. I had to re-press it to keep breaking blocks. Later, browsing the web or clicking things would sometimes fail entirely, requiring me to try again. Recently, my mouse started behaving oddly, holding down the LMB button on its own. It would repeatedly click or hold for short periods without releasing. I attempted fixes by resetting it, but it persisted. Eventually, I shut down the computer and tried to reinstall the mouse drivers. After a while, everything worked again. It seems the problem was persistent and stubborn. I’m still puzzled about what’s causing it. What do you think is going on?

Likely a faulty mouse. I've experienced switches malfunctioning in various ways. They don't click properly, are difficult to press, click too often, or behave erratically.
